Optimize Your Google My Business Profile

Start by claiming and verifying your Google My Business (GMB) listing. Ensure all information—name, address, phone number, and website—is accurate and consistent with your website and other online directories. Add high-quality photos, a detailed description rich in local keywords, and select relevant categories to help Google understand your business. I once restructured my profile, adding targeted keywords like ‘craft coffee shop’ and updating photos, which immediately increased my local pack appearances.

Utilize Local SEO to Reinforce Map Visibility

Local SEO extends beyond your GMB listing. Build local backlinks by collaborating with nearby businesses or sponsoring community events. Incorporate local keywords into your website content, including your blog posts and service descriptions. This helps Google associate your site with specific geographic areas. I optimized my site’s landing pages with neighborhood names and saw a 35% increase in Google Maps traffic within two months.

Leverage Local Citations and NAP Consistency

List your business on reputable local directories like Yelp, Bing Places, and industry-specific sites. Ensure your Name, Address, and Phone number (NAP) are consistent across all platforms. Inconsistent NAP info confuses Google and hampers ranking. I once spent a day auditing my citations; fixing NAP inconsistencies doubled my map visibility in a month.

Build Authority with Reviews and Engagement

Encourage satisfied customers to leave reviews. Respond promptly to reviews—both positive and negative—to boost engagement signals. Google favors active and authoritative listings. I developed a simple prompt for customers after their visit, which led to a steady stream of reviews, lifting my position in local packs.

Create Location-Driven Content

Post content that highlights local events, landmarks, or neighborhood news related to your business. Use geo-specific keywords naturally within your content. For example, writing about a local festival and tagging it with your location can attract nearby users searching for related events. Once, I blogged about a popular street festival, resulting in increased map views from local searches.

Enhance Map Discoverability through Strategic Tagging

Add relevant service and product tags, and utilize keywords in your photo descriptions and posts. Think of tags as signposts that guide both users and algorithms toward your profile. I experimented with adding tags like ‘best pizza in Brooklyn,’ which helped my listing appear in more localized searches.

Participate in the Community and Earn Local Backlinks

Engage with local chambers of commerce, sponsor events, or partner with nearby businesses. These activities often lead to backlinks and mentions, which are powerful signals for Google Maps SEO. I sponsored a charity run, secured backlinks from local news outlets, and saw my map ranking improve significantly, especially for nearby searches.

How do I maintain your map discovery efforts over time?

To keep your map visibility thriving and scalable, leveraging the right tools is essential. I personally rely on advanced analytics platforms like SEMrush and BrightLocal. SEMrush helps me track local keyword rankings and monitor fluctuations in search intent, which informs my ongoing optimization efforts. BrightLocal, on the other hand, consolidates local citation audits, reviews, and NAP consistency checks into a single dashboard that saves me countless hours and ensures my citations stay uniform and authoritative.

Consistency is key, but automation can save you from manual drudgery. I use Google Sheets scripts combined with tools like Zapier to automate review follow-ups and citation updates. This ensures continuous engagement and citation accuracy without constant manual oversight. For detailed citation management, services from this resource highlight how automation preserves your citation integrity as you scale.

Regularly auditing your Google My Business profile using tools like Whitespark’s Local Rank Tracker allows me to spot ranking drops promptly and respond proactively. Keeping tabs on your competitors’ strategies with SpyFu or similar tools can give you insights into emerging local keywords and strategic gaps.
